Worked for me
The roller works well if the ground is soft. It will knock down high spots if you keep rolling over them. It will not fill in low spots. It assembles easily but the bar that goes across the top to knock off mud had slots that didn't line up with the holes in the handle. Since I am rolling over grass mud doesn't stick, so I didn't put it on.

Use washers and threadlock
Everything is as expected except it did not come with washers where the handle connects to the drum. Add washers and thread lock or it will tighten the nut while to push/pull and lock up.

Essential Tool for Seeding New Lawns
I am very happy with this lawn roller, for my lawn renovation project. The old lawn was very bumpy and weed-filled. I glyphosated, dethatched, did core aeration, spread about 3 cubic yards of topsoil, leveled with a landscaping rake, watered the dirt, and then rolled with this roller.It will not completely grade an extremely uneven lawn, but it's a heck of a lot better than nothing, and does significantly smooth out the uneven areas.I also used it to roll after seeding and top dressing with peat moss, to improve seed to soil contact.This roller was also a bargain compared to others. Setup was easy, but you do need a wrench and an electric screwdriver is helpful.Didnt leak. Filled with water it wasn't too heavy even to get up and down a sloped driveway, and I'm no weightlifter. Perhaps larger heavier models would work a tad better, but I feel like this size is perfect to get the job done but not overly compact the soil.
